People with less talent may achieve greater financial success because they avoid overanalyzing and take risks readily. Skilled individuals often become trapped in perfectionism and self-doubt, which prevents them from acting decisively. The fear of negative judgment can stifle creativity and hinder opportunities. Successful individuals operate without the weight of past experiences hindering their future potential. They focus on the benefits of taking action and remain unbothered by the opinions of others, leading to a willingness to fail and learn, ultimately achieving greater success.
